Exact Results in Chiral Gauge Theories with Flavor
Abstract
We present exact results in softly-broken supersymmetric $\text{SU}(N_C)$ chiral gauge theories with charged fermions in one antisymmetric, $N_F$ fundamental, and $N_C+N_F-4$ anti-fundamental representations. We achieve this by considering the supersymmetric version of these theories and utilizing anomaly mediated supersymmetry breaking at a scale $m \ll \Lambda$ to generate a vacuum. The connection to non-supersymmetric theories is then conjectured in the limit $m \rightarrow \infty$. For odd $N_C$, we determine the massless fermions and unbroken global symmetries in the infrared. For even $N_C$, we find global symmetries are non-anomalous and no massless fermions. In all cases, the symmetry breaking patterns differ from what the tumbling hypothesis would suggest.
